IMS Health Buys Analytics Firm PharmARC

January 24 2012

Pharma market research giant IMS Health has acquired Bangalore-based PharmARC, which specializes in analytics and other services for the life sciences industry. Terms of the deal were not disclosed.

Amit SadanaAlong with its HQ in India, PharmARC also has offices in Basel and New Jersey from which it offers analytic solutions to help life sciences clients make decisions relating to their sales and marketing strategies. Founded in 2004, the firm works on all areas of sales and marketing analytics but with a particular focus on market assessment, forecasting and competitive intelligence.

IMS says the deal will give it access to PharmARC's key opinion leader analytics and social media monitoring capabilities, while also strengthening its business process outsourcing services.

Amit Sadana, co-founder and CEO of PharmARC, comments: 'We are truly excited to be joining a global healthcare leader like IMS as it expands its services business and leverages information, analytics and delivery capabilities. Together, we'll help customers improve the way they plan and execute commercial strategies anywhere in the world.'
